Implementing Complete Streets

Posted: 3/6/2026

WEBINAR: March 19, 2026, 8:30AM - 10:00AM PT

The Maryland Department of Transportation (MDOT) presents Implementing Complete Streets as part of their MDOT in Motion webinar series, exploring the implementation of MDOT's 2024 Complete Streets Policy.

The series highlights multi-modal projects and programs designed to get Marylanders moving safely and connect them to opportunities and each other. 

Session Highlights:

  • Overview of MDOT's 2024 Complete Streets Policy & its implementation
  • Project trackers & updates from the State Highway Administration
  • Recently adopted design guidance for pedestrians and vulnerable roadway users
  • Local county perspective from Joseph Moges
  • How MDOT and Maryland Department of Planning (MDP) work together
  • Implement Maryland's Sustainable Growth Principles
  • Advancing equity & access for underserved populations 

Guest Speaker:

  • Joseph Moges, Chief, Montgomery County Division of Transportation Engineering

About Complete Streets

Complete Streets is a planning and design approach that ensures roads and streetscapes are safe, accessible, and functional for all users.

Complete Streets policies have been adopted by hundreds of communities across the U.S. as a proven strategy for improving safety.
